CVE-2026-61962: CWE-94 Improper Control of Generation of Code ('Code Injection') in Hakan Ozevin WP BASE Booking
Unauthenticated Arbitrary Code Execution in WP BASE Booking <= 6.3.0 versions.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
CVE-2026-61962 is an unauthenticated arbitrary code execution vulnerability in WP BASE Booking versions up to 6.3.0. It stems from improper control over code generation (CWE-94), enabling attackers to inject and execute arbitrary code remotely without any privileges or user interaction. The vulnerability is rated critical with a CVSS 3.1 base score of 10.0 (A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H), reflecting its high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. No patch or official remediation level has been disclosed by the vendor or in the advisory data.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code on the affected system without authentication, leading to full comp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the system running WP BASE Booking plugin versions up to 6.3.0.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until an official fix is available, restrict access to the affected plugin and monitor for suspicious activity related to WP BASE Booking. Avoid exposing the plugin to untrusted networks if possible.
